ACTION OF BLOOD OF BLUNT-NOSED VIPER (VIPERA LEBETINA L.) ON TICKS OF THE GENUS ORNITHODORUS,

Abstract

When feeding ticks Ornithodorus papillipes Bir. and O. moubata Murr. on the snakes Vipera lebetina L. it turned out that the blood of three snakes of nine experimental ones was toxic for the ticks that perished after blood sucking. When infecting experimental snakes with spirochaetae which are transmitted by the ticks O. verrucosus Ol., Sas., Fen., and O. papillipes Bir., negative results were obtained. (Author)
